Subject: [PATCH v8 10/10] qcow2_format.py: support dumping metadata in JSON format
Date: Fri, 3 Jul 2020 16:13:50 +0300 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1593782030-521984-11-git-send-email-andrey.shinkevich@virtuozzo.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1593782030-521984-1-git-send-email-andrey.shinkevich@virtuozzo.com>
Implementation of dumping QCOW2 image metadata.
The sample output:
{
"Header_extensions": [
{
"name": "Feature table",
"magic": 1745090647,
"length": 192,
"data_str": "<binary>"
},
{
"name": "Bitmaps",
"magic": 595929205,
"length": 24,
"data": {
"nb_bitmaps": 2,
"reserved32": 0,
"bitmap_directory_size": 64,
"bitmap_directory_offset": 1048576,
"bitmap_directory": [
{
"name": "bitmap-1",
"bitmap_table_offset": 589824,
"bitmap_table_size": 1,
"flags": 2,
"type": 1,
"granularity_bits": 15,
"name_size": 8,
"extra_data_size": 0,
"bitmap_table": {
"entries": [
{
"type": "serialized",
"offset": 655360
},
...

tests/qemu-iotests/qcow2_format.py | 59 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
1 file changed, 59 insertions(+)
diff --git a/tests/qemu-iotests/qcow2_format.py b/tests/qemu-iotests/qcow2_format.py
index e8eb36f..70be4a1 100644
--- a/tests/qemu-iotests/qcow2_format.py
+++ b/tests/qemu-iotests/qcow2_format.py
@@ -19,6 +19,15 @@
import struct
import string
+import json
+
+
+class ComplexEncoder(json.JSONEncoder):
+ def default(self, obj):
+ if hasattr(obj, 'get_fields_dict'):
+ return obj.get_fields_dict()
+ else:
+ return json.JSONEncoder.default(self, obj)
class Qcow2Field:
@@ -113,6 +122,11 @@ class Qcow2Struct(metaclass=Qcow2StructMeta):
self.fields_dict = self.__dict__.copy()
def dump(self, dump_json=None):
+ if dump_json:
+ print(json.dumps(self.get_fields_dict(), indent=4,
+ cls=ComplexEncoder))
+ return
+
for f in self.fields:
value = self.__dict__[f[2]]
if isinstance(f[1], str):
@@ -150,6 +164,9 @@ class Qcow2BitmapExt(Qcow2Struct):
print()
entry.dump()
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 return self.fields_dict
+
class Qcow2BitmapDirEntry(Qcow2Struct):
@@ -195,6 +212,11 @@ class Qcow2BitmapDirEntry(Qcow2Struct):
super(Qcow2BitmapDirEntry, self).dump()
self.bitmap_table.dump()
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 bmp_name = dict(name=self.name)
+ bme_dict = {**bmp_name, **self.fields_dict}
+ return bme_dict
+
class Qcow2BitmapTableEntry:
@@ -210,6 +232,9 @@ class Qcow2BitmapTableEntry:
else:
self.type = 'all-zeroes'
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 return dict(type=self.type, offset=self.offset)
+
class Qcow2BitmapTable:
@@ -226,6 +251,18 @@ class Qcow2BitmapTable:
for i, entry in bitmap_table:
print(f'{i:<14} {entry.type:<15} {entry.offset:<24} {size}')
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 return dict(entries=self.entries)
+
+
+class Qcow2HeaderExtensionsDoc:
+
+ def __init__(self, extensions):
+ self.extensions = extensions
+
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 return dict(Header_extensions=self.extensions)
+
QCOW2_EXT_MAGIC_BITMAPS = 0x23852875
@@ -241,6 +278,9 @@ class QcowHeaderExtension(Qcow2Struct):
0x44415441: 'Data file'
}
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 return self.mapping.get(self.value, "<unknown>")
+
fields = (
('u32', Magic, 'magic'),
('u32', '{}', 'length')
@@ -306,6 +346,16 @@ class QcowHeaderExtension(Qcow2Struct):
else:
self.obj.dump(dump_json)
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 ext_name = dict(name=self.Magic(self.magic))
+ he_dict = {**ext_name, **self.fields_dict}
+ if self.obj is not None:
+ he_dict.update(data=self.obj)
+ else:
+ he_dict.update(data_str=self.data_str)
+
+ return he_dict
+
@classmethod
def create(cls, magic, data):
return QcowHeaderExtension(magic, len(data), data)
@@ -404,7 +454,16 @@ class QcowHeader(Qcow2Struct):
fd.write(buf)
def dump_extensions(self, dump_json=None):
+ if dump_json:
+ ext_doc = Qcow2HeaderExtensionsDoc(self.extensions)
+ print(json.dumps(ext_doc.get_fields_dict(), indent=4,
+ cls=ComplexEncoder))
+ return
+
for ex in self.extensions:
print('Header extension:')
ex.dump(dump_json)
print()
+
+ def get_fields_dict(self):
+ return self.fields_dict
